From 0844fce06804c432e81c787e4819084f2f5d0428 Mon Sep 17 00:00:00 2001 From: miker Date: Fri, 1 Feb 2008 14:20:32 +0000 Subject: [PATCH] subcolumn redux: need to wrap the function call in parens to delimit the subcolumn from the function git-svn-id: svn://svn.open-ils.org/ILS/trunk@8565 dcc99617-32d9-48b4-a31d-7c20da2025e4 --- Open-ILS/src/c-apps/oils_cstore.c |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/Open-ILS/src/c-apps/oils_cstore.c b/Open-ILS/src/c-apps/oils_cstore.c index 364cfd9ae6..b09119f7fd 100644 --- a/Open-ILS/src/c-apps/oils_cstore.c +++ b/Open-ILS/src/c-apps/oils_cstore.c @@ -1177,11 +1177,15 @@ static char* searchFieldTransform (const char* class, osrfHash* field, const jso } if (transform_subcolumn) { - buffer_fadd( + char * tmp = buffer_release(sql_buf); + sql_buf = buffer_init(32); + buffer_fadd( sql_buf, - ".\"%s\"", - transform_subcolumn + "(%s).\"%s\"", + tmp, + transform_subcolum ); + free(tmp); } if (field_transform) free(field_transform); -- 2.43.2